Exploring the Coconut Forest and Local Culture

The tour begins with a pickup from your hotel in Hoi An, which is a real plus—no need to hunt for meeting points or navigate tricky transport. Once you arrive at the Cam Thanh commune, you’ll be greeted by the lush, sprawling coconut forest that stretches along the Cua Dai River. This area, formerly just 7 hectares, has become overgrown into a vibrant 100+ hectare playground thanks to favorable weather and natural proliferation. The sight of endless green palms lining the river is a calming visual and a stark contrast to the bustling streets of Hoi An.
Your guide, often a local fisherman or someone deeply familiar with the area, provides context about the history and importance of this land. You’ll hear stories about the local resistance efforts against the French and Americans—a detail that adds depth to the rural setting.

The Basket Boat Ride: Fun and Cultural Connection

The highlight is, of course, the basket boat ride. These small, round boats, traditionally woven from bamboo, are both charming and practical. You’ll learn how fishermen skillfully row these boats, often using just their feet or hands, and gain insight into their water-based livelihood.
According to reviews, the boat ride itself is excellent, with visitors describing it as “wonderful” and “a fun experience.” The guides are friendly, patient, and eager to teach you how to maneuver your own small craft if you wish. Expect the boat to shake and sway, which adds to the sense of adventure.
A particularly energetic part of the tour is the basket boat dance—a lively, rhythmic display that locals perform with the boats, making for memorable photos. This playful dance showcases the fishermen’s agility and gets everyone involved.
Catching Crabs and Casting Nets

Beyond simply riding the boats, you’ll get hands-on with some traditional fishing techniques. You might find yourself catching crabs in the river or casting fishing nets, which offers genuine insight into rural life. These activities are not just for fun—they’re part of the community’s daily routine.

Additional Activities and Local Stories

Throughout the tour, your guide shares stories of the area’s history and the fishermen’s daily lives. You’ll learn about their water “water cutting” skills—how they maneuver to catch crabs—and hear tales of resilience, including their efforts during historical resistance movements.
The tour also includes traditional Vietnamese conical hats and life jackets, making the experience both safe and culturally on point. The inclusion of these small touches adds to the immersion, giving you a taste of local life and customs.
